Market Overview

The evolution of composite railroad ties from experimental products to mainstream rail infrastructure solutions reflects decades of materials science innovation. Modern composite ties utilize advanced polymers reinforced with glass or carbon fibers to create materials that outperform traditional wood in nearly every performance metric. These ties offer exceptional resistance to moisture, insects, rot, and chemical degradation, while providing consistent mechanical properties throughout their service life . The ability to engineer composite ties with specific load-bearing characteristics and environmental resistance makes them adaptable to diverse rail applications, from heavy freight corridors to high-speed passenger lines. Market Trends & Insights

A major trend shaping the industry is the increasing adoption of GFRP materials, which are becoming the preferred choice for composite ties due to their cost-effectiveness and superior environmental performance . The development of hybrid composite designs, combining steel reinforcement with polymer matrices, is enhancing load-bearing capacity and durability for heavy-haul applications . The integration of smart sensing technologies into composite ties is enabling real-time monitoring of track conditions, predictive maintenance, and enhanced safety . The trend toward customization is also gaining momentum, with the custom design segment emerging as the fastest-growing at a CAGR of 13.2%, reflecting the demand for tailored solutions for specific rail projects . Additionally, the focus on circular economy principles is driving research into fully recyclable composite materials.

Market Challenges

The market is not without its challenges. The higher upfront cost of composite ties compared to traditional wood ties remains a significant barrier, particularly for smaller rail operators with limited capital budgets . Technical challenges related to the long-term performance of composite materials under extreme temperature variations and high-impact loading require ongoing validation through extensive field testing . The lack of harmonized international standards for composite railroad ties creates uncertainty for manufacturers and complicates market entry in different regions . Additionally, the limited availability of skilled workforce trained in composite tie installation and maintenance can slow adoption rates.
